A POLICE officer was taken to hospital at the weekend after being attacked by a dog during an alleged incident in Havoc Park, Dumbarton.
It's understood the officer was making checks in relation to members of the travelling community when he was attacked by the dog, a black and white Irish Terrier breed.
The incident happened at 9.40am on Saturday and the officer sustained three puncture wounds to his lower right leg, which required iodine, a dressing and a course of antibiotics after attending hospital.
The Reporter has learned that the owner of the dog will be subject to a report to the Procurator Fiscal in relation to allegedly failing to keep his dog under control, in contravention of the Control of Dogs (Scotland) Act 2010.
